When I bought the GoPro, I was using the iPhone XR, the camera was OK but the stability wasn’t good and certainly not acceptable for filming on the move. It showed every shake. Having bought GoPro I was absolutely blown away by the stability.

Then I upgraded my phone, and of course when that arrived I was blown away by its stability. Of course I then queried whether or not I really needed the GoPro. Which led me to do the first Vlog, using the iPhone. Of course when I posted it, it was OK, but I was disappointed by the format, it hadn’t occurred to me that it would be like that. It’s obvious really.

As I said at the top that both videos were made simultaneously, from the same platform as you run them it becomes clear that there is significant diferent in the stability. Overall the GoPro is much smoother and is a much nicer presentation. Don’t get me wrong, if the only camera I have to hand is the phone, it is more than adequate and I will use it, but do prefer the GoPro.

The aim then, is to do the vlog using the GoPro. There is though, one slight problem – I need to be able to plug an external microphone into the camera, but the only way of doing that is to buy an extension pack (it has a name, can’t remember it).
